  Bitcoin mining, the process of validating and adding new transactions to a blockchain, has gained significant popularity worldwide. The United Arab Emirates (UAE) has emerged as a hub for bitcoin mining, attracting investors and entrepreneurs from around the globe. This article explores the current state of bitcoin mining in the UAE, its potential, and the challenges it faces.

  The UAE has become a favorable destination for bitcoin mining due to several factors. Firstly, the country boasts one of the lowest electricity costs in the world, making it an attractive location for energy-intensive activities like mining. Additionally, the UAE government has been proactive in fostering a conducive environment for digital currencies and blockchain technology. This includes the establishment of regulatory frameworks and the launch of initiatives aimed at promoting innovation and investment in the sector.

  Bitcoin mining in the UAE has seen a surge in recent years, with several mining farms and operations setting up shop in the region. These facilities are equipped with cutting-edge technology and are designed to maximize efficiency and profitability. The UAE's strategic location also plays a role in its appeal, as it provides easy access to global markets and a skilled workforce.

  One of the key advantages of bitcoin mining in the UAE is the availability of abundant renewable energy sources. The country has made significant investments in renewable energy, particularly solar and wind power. This has made it possible for mining operations to tap into clean and sustainable energy, reducing their carbon footprint and aligning with global sustainability goals.

  However, the growth of bitcoin mining in the UAE is not without its challenges. One of the primary concerns is the high demand for electricity, which can strain the country's power infrastructure. The UAE has been working on expanding its energy capacity to meet the increasing demand, but it remains a concern for the sustainability of the industry.

  Another challenge is the regulatory landscape. While the UAE government has been supportive of the industry, there are still uncertainties regarding the legal status of cryptocurrencies and mining operations. This has led to some hesitation among potential investors and operators, who are cautious about entering the market.

  Despite these challenges, the future of bitcoin mining in the UAE looks promising. The country's strategic position, low electricity costs, and favorable regulatory environment make it an attractive destination for mining operations. As the industry continues to evolve, the UAE has the potential to become a leading hub for bitcoin mining and blockchain technology.

  To further promote the growth of bitcoin mining in the UAE, the government and private sector can collaborate on several fronts. Firstly, the government can continue to refine its regulatory framework to provide clarity and stability for operators. This includes addressing concerns related to money laundering and financial security.

  Secondly, the government can invest in research and development to enhance the efficiency and sustainability of mining operations. This can involve exploring alternative energy sources and developing innovative technologies that reduce energy consumption.

  Lastly, the private sector can play a crucial role in driving the growth of bitcoin mining in the UAE. By establishing partnerships with international players and investing in state-of-the-art facilities, the private sector can contribute to the development of a robust and competitive mining ecosystem.

  In conclusion, bitcoin mining in the UAE has the potential to become a thriving industry with a promising future. The country's favorable conditions, coupled with its proactive approach to fostering innovation and investment, make it an attractive destination for mining operations. By addressing challenges and leveraging its strengths, the UAE can solidify its position as a global leader in bitcoin mining and blockchain technology.
